**Alert: pipewick-sidecar-lag**

The Pipewick metrics-aggregation sidecar is falling behind; flush latency has exceeded the 90-second threshold for three consecutive intervals. Dashboards may show stale data during the Corvane release window. Restarting the sidecar usually clears the backlog. Hold promotion until lag recovers. The full triage procedure is documented on the internal page here:

runbook for tagug-hafog: https://jira.lumiclabs.internal/projects/pages/pages/9773c0d8

**Q: Why does my service show as unhealthy behind the Brellix load balancer?**

Brellix probes the /healthz endpoint every ten seconds and expects a 200 within two seconds. Slow startup, blocked threads, or a missing route are the usual causes. Check the probe logs before restarting anything. Full probe configuration and timeout tables are documented on the internal page below.

wiki page, bagef-yajof: https://sentry.sivrelcloud.corp/board

- [ ] **Replacement server — Ashbeck branch run.** Pull the Corvana R-series unit from bay 14, confirm the asset tag matches the transfer form, and strap it upright in the foam cradle — it must not travel on its side. Include the rail kit and both power leads in the same crate. At the Ashbeck branch, the courier follows the confidential hand-over instruction noted directly below.

dispatch memo: the sorius tamius courier leaves the praeth ledger at gate 4873 under passcode 928014

Ticket: Plugin render credentials expired

The Threnwick template-render benchmark service rotated its credentials last night; all external plugin authors hitting the perf endpoint are getting 401s. Rendering benchmarks are blocked until you swap keys. Latency targets unchanged: sub-8ms per partial. Replace your old token with the new service key below.

app token of yageg-yahog = zpat15_a6zaLrovaHz2i9i

**Postmortem timeline — Farelight pricing experiment**

14:22 — On-call paged after checkout conversions dropped sharply on the Farelight platform. Investigation showed the ticket-pricing experiment had begun serving the treatment price to 100% of traffic instead of the intended 10% split, due to a misconfigured rollout flag pushed earlier that afternoon. Experiment was halted at 14:41 and prices reverted. The deploy responsible was identified by the token recorded below.

session token of fadug-hahap = htk3_554